HARDEEP WRECK
Vessels name:- Supornthep, Registration:-Thai, Sunk:- May 1941
Hardeep Afloat. Click for Hi res picture (1MB)
Bombed by French Aircraft during World War II during Franco/Thai Hostilities
Powered by:- 3 cylinder Coal fired engine. Single Screw
Vessel type:- Cargo ship Length/Tonnage:60meters/1000tons
Wreck Location:- N012’31.5, E100’57.5. Near Koh Chuang, Gulf of Siam
Wreck details:- Lying on its starboard side. Max depth 26 meters, with two 1000 pound bombs nearby
